Secure boot enabled but not active for windows 11 : r gigabyte On the secure boot settings if it says Mode:User you should be able to simply Enable Secure Boot Otherwise (if it says Mode:Setup) - Disable Secure Boot if it says Enabled - If it says Standard change to Custom - Change Custom to Standard accepting Factory Defaults - Enable Secure Boot

How to enable Secure Boot on your Gaming PC (Gigabyte) To enable Secure Boot, click the Boot tab and select the Secure Boot option In the Secure Boot settings, make sure that Secure Boot is set to Enabled If it is set to Enabled but shows Not Active, you may need to restore the factory secure boot keys on the motherboard
